Katahdins are a domestic breed of sheep developed in United States which is a result of crossing a few breeds with each other. They select the lambs for further breeding based on flocking instinct, high fertility, meat type conformation and hair coat. These were the first to reach industry standards basing on their carcass quality.

Their popularity in the country has increased in recent years because of low prices for wool and high cost for shearing them. This is why farms having Katahdins for sale are becoming very popular with more people looking to add them to their livestock. Specially since this breed sheds their winter coat around spring time so having them sheared is not needed.

Their hair could be any color because their appearance is not the emphasis but instead their value for the production. This is because of them being raised as lamb meat and not for wool source since this does not grow on them. The ability to shed their coat is helpful as shearing is more expensive compared to its previous cost.

This breed is resistant against parasites also which is an inherited trait from one of their ancestral breeds like the Saint Croix. Due to this characteristic, this makes them an option with low cost while being highly productive for commercial shepherds. Animals like these are hardy also and have similar eating habits with goats that is useful for keeping grasses and weeds down.

They also strip the bark of any deciduous tree that also has smooth and immature bark like pines and cedars. Seeing animals climbing on top of big hay bale is common until they are a year old which makes it necessary to provide protection for the bales. This is to prevent them to climb on their top and excessive waste.
